Frequently Asked Questions About Top Relocation States in 2025

Which states are seeing the highest population growth in 2025?

Florida and Texas are tied for first place, with Florida experiencing 2% population growth (the highest in the nation) and both states welcoming approximately 190,000-200,000 new residents over the past two years. Tennessee, South Carolina, and North Carolina round out the top five.

What's driving people to relocate to these specific states in 2025?

The primary drivers include no state income tax (Texas, Tennessee, and Florida), affordable housing markets, strong job growth, mild climates, and diverse lifestyle options. Each state offers a unique combination of economic benefits and quality of life improvements.

Which relocation destination offers the most affordable housing?

South Carolina leads with the lowest median home price at $299,000, followed by Texas at $308,000 and Tennessee at $316,000. North Carolina's median is $328,000, while Florida is the highest at $405,000.

Are these states good for young professionals or just retirees?

All five states are attracting diverse demographics. Texas leads in Fortune 500 headquarters and tech jobs, Florida has added over 200,000 private sector jobs, and North Carolina has created 80,000 new tech positions. These aren't just retirement destinations—they're economic powerhouses.

What about taxes in these top relocation states?

Three of the top five states (Texas, Tennessee, and Florida) have no state income tax, providing significant savings for residents. South Carolina offers one of the lowest property tax rates in the nation at 0.53%, while North Carolina will reduce its flat income tax to 3.99% in 2026.

#5: North Carolina - The Perfect Balance of Mountains and Coast

North Carolina consistently appears on migration trend lists, and for good reason. Over the past two years, more than 180,000 people have relocated to North Carolina, drawn by a compelling combination of affordability, opportunity, and natural beauty.

What Makes North Carolina Affordable for Relocators?

The housing market remains accessible with a median home price of $328,000, significantly lower than many other desirable states. This affordability extends beyond housing, as North Carolina maintains an unemployment rate below the national average while actively creating new opportunities for residents.

The state has added approximately 80,000 new jobs recently, particularly in the tech sector, making it an attractive destination for young professionals and established career professionals alike. These job opportunities, combined with the state's business-friendly environment, create a strong economic foundation for new residents.

North Carolina's Tax Advantages

One of North Carolina's most appealing features is its flat income tax rate, which will be reduced to 3.99% in 2026. This reduction makes the state even more attractive for individuals and families looking to maximize their take-home income while enjoying a high quality of life.

#4: South Carolina - The Hidden Gem of Affordable Coastal Living

South Carolina consistently surprises people by appearing on top relocation lists, often claiming the number one spot for inbound migration. Many don't immediately think of South Carolina as a hot relocation destination, but the numbers tell a different story. Over 130,000 people have relocated to South Carolina in the past two years, making it one of the fastest-growing states in the nation.

South Carolina's Unbeatable Affordability

South Carolina offers the most affordable housing on our entire list, with a median home price of just $299,000. This represents exceptional value, especially when combined with the state's other financial advantages.

The property tax situation in South Carolina is particularly compelling. The state boasts one of the lowest property tax rates in the entire United States at just 0.53%. This means homeowners keep more of their money each year, making homeownership more affordable both upfront and long-term.

Economic Opportunities and Growth

Like North Carolina, South Carolina is actively adding jobs and maintaining an unemployment rate below the national average. The state's economy is diversifying and growing, providing opportunities across various industries and career levels.

#3: Tennessee - The No-Tax State with Urban and Rural Appeal

Tennessee has been steadily climbing relocation lists and now claims the number three spot among America's top relocation destinations. 124,000 new residents have moved to Tennessee over the past two years, drawn by the state's unique combination of economic benefits and lifestyle diversity.

Tennessee's Financial Advantages

With a median home price of approximately $316,000, Tennessee offers affordable housing options for most budgets. The state maintains strong economic fundamentals with unemployment rates at record lows and a bustling economy creating new opportunities across various sectors.

The massive financial draw for Tennessee is its no state income tax policy. This represents huge dollar savings for residents, particularly beneficial for those in their career prime or entering retirement. The absence of state income tax means more money stays in your pocket each month and year.

The Tie for #1: Texas and Florida - America's Top Relocation Powerhouses

Year after year, Texas and Florida battle for the number one spot in American relocation destinations. These states consistently attract the highest numbers of new residents, each offering unique advantages that appeal to different types of relocators.

Both states share common attractive features: lifestyle opportunities, culture, favorable weather, and the ability to enjoy sports and outdoor activities year-round. These factors are increasingly important to people seeking a state where they can settle and enjoy life to the fullest.

Texas - The Economic Powerhouse

Texas has seen over 200,000 people relocate there in the past two years, establishing itself as a major destination for both individuals and businesses. The state's economic fundamentals are particularly impressive.

Texas Housing and Economic Opportunities

The median home price in Texas remains very affordable at approximately $308,000, especially considering the state's robust economy and job market. Texas is home to 55 Fortune 500 company headquarters spread across Dallas, Austin, and Houston, creating exceptional opportunities for young professionals and established career individuals.

The state is experiencing a massive increase in young professionals and entire industries relocating to Texas, leading the charge in population and economic growth. This influx of businesses and professionals creates a dynamic environment with expanding opportunities across multiple sectors.

Texas Financial Benefits

Like Tennessee, Texas has no state income tax, providing significant savings for residents. When combined with a cost of living that runs about 7% below the US average, Texas offers exceptional value for your money.

Florida - The Lifestyle Champion

Florida has maintained its position as a top relocation destination year after year, traditionally known for attracting retirees but increasingly drawing young professionals and families as well. The state has experienced 2% population growth, the largest growth rate of any state in the US over the past two years, with approximately 190,000 new residents joining the Florida community.

Florida's Economic Growth and Opportunities

Contrary to the "retirement state" stereotype, Florida has added over 200,000 private sector jobs and maintains an unemployment rate of about 3%. These impressive numbers demonstrate that Florida offers substantial economic growth and opportunities across various industries and career levels.

The state has evolved into a destination for young professionals and growing families, particularly in areas with excellent school districts and family-friendly communities.

Florida Housing Market Reality

Florida does have the highest median home price on our list at approximately $405,000. This higher cost is largely attributed to the coastal towns, unique dynamics, and distinctive culture that Florida offers. Many relocators find the lifestyle benefits justify the higher housing costs.
